.Explanation
This legislation authorizes the City Attorney to modify an agreement for special legal counsel services with representatives of the law firm of Squire, Sanders & Dempsey, LLP, and to expend the sum of $120,000.000 from the General Fund.
FISCAL IMPACT: Sufficient appropriation is available in Object Level One 03 for this requested expenditure.
Title
To authorize the City Attorney to modify an agreement for special legal counsel services with representatives of the law firm of Squire, Sanders & Dempsey, LLP and to authorize the expenditure of the sum of One Hundred Twenty Thousand Dollars and no/cents ($120,000.00).
Body
WHEREAS, funds are available in the General Fund within the office of the City Attorney for various legal expenses, and
WHEREAS, the City of Columbus has been named a party in certain litigation pending in the Franklin County Common Pleas Court and the United States District Court for the Southern District of Ohio; and
WHEREAS, it has been necessary for the City to obtain special legal counsel services to assist it in the defense of such litigation and to that end Council on November 24, 1997, by Ordinance No. 2835-97 did authorize the City Attorney to enter into an agreement with representatives of the law firm of Squire, Sanders & Dempsey, LLP to provide for such services; and now therefore
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LUMBUS, OHIO:
SECTION 1. That the City Attorney be and hereby is authorized to modify Contract No.CT-19250 with representatives of the law firm of Squire, Sanders & Dempsey, LLP for special legal counsel services in connection with litigation pending in the Franklin County Common Pleas Court and the United States District Court for the Southern District of Ohio; and
